Output d9ed256a86e956728c8664e258a75400e53c559b911a295d39e897473423d83c:0

value
11828590
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5c8a23640608a034b2ba8fa8e1833c86fab7393c OP_EQUAL
address
3A8KaCtA3H7Er5Lf39BMihyFDn2rCqXJEu
transaction
d9ed256a86e956728c8664e258a75400e53c559b911a295d39e897473423d83c
spent
true